The theory has been empirically validated in hundreds of cognitive science studies, and the therapy itself has been demonstrated to be effective in hundreds of randomized controlled trials for a wide variety of psychiatric disorders, psychological problems, and medical conditions with psychological components beck, 2005. Cognitive behavioral therapy cbt is a psychosocial intervention that aims to improve mental health.

Cognitive therapy focuses on the resolution of current, specific problems. Common criticisms of cognitive therapy are that it can be technical, and may not address the many nuances and complexities evident in client problems and therapeutic relationships. Critics of cognitive therapy should be encouraged to read judy becks recent book, however, to see how these issues can be effectively addressed in cognitive therapy.
